Overview
MMBZ5251B-7 from Diodes Incorporated is a 22V, 350mW surface-mount Zener diode in SOT23 package, with nominal Zener voltage 22V (20.9–23.1V), test current 5.6mA, dynamic impedance 29Ω at 1kHz, and reverse leakage ≤0.1µA at 17V, used for precision voltage regulation and overvoltage protection in low-power analog circuits.

Technical Context
This Zener diode operates in reverse breakdown mode with tightly controlled voltage regulation across its specified test current range. Its planar die construction ensures stable Zener characteristics and low temperature coefficient over -65°C to +150°C operating range.
Thermal resistance is 357°C/W when mounted on FR-4 PCB with recommended pad layout, requiring derating above +25°C per Figure 1. It exhibits low reverse leakage (<0.1µA at VR = 17V) and maintains impedance below 29Ω at IZT = 5.6mA and f = 1kHz.
Key Specifications
| Parameter | Value and Actual Design Meaning |
|---|---|
| Zener Voltage (Nom) | 22 V - Stable reference voltage at 5.6 mA test current, ±5% tolerance (20.9–23.1 V). |
| Power Dissipation | 350 mW - Maximum continuous power on FR-4 board; requires linear derating above +25°C ambient. |
| Zener Impedance | 29 Ω - Dynamic resistance at 5.6 mA and 1 kHz; determines regulation stiffness under load variation. |
| Reverse Leakage | ≤0.1 µA at 17 V - Ensures minimal quiescent current in standby protection circuits. |
| Forward Voltage | 0.9 V at 10 mA - Enables use as clamp or level-shifter in bidirectional signal paths. |
| Thermal Resistance | 357 °C/W - Defines junction-to-ambient temperature rise per watt; critical for thermal design margin. |

FAQ
What is the maximum reverse voltage this Zener can withstand before breakdown?
The MMBZ5251B-7 has a nominal Zener voltage of 22 V with a guaranteed range of 20.9–23.1 V at 5.6 mA. Breakdown occurs within this band; operation above 23.1 V risks exceeding power limits unless current is strictly limited by external series resistance. The device is not rated for sustained operation beyond its specified Zener voltage range.
Can this part be used in place of a TVS diode for ESD protection?
While MMBZ5251B-7 offers low leakage and sharp knee characteristics, it is not characterized or qualified as an ESD protection device. Its 350 mW power rating and 29 Ω impedance are optimized for regulation-not transient suppression. For IEC 61000-4-2 compliance, dedicated TVS diodes like PESD5V0S1BA are recommended instead.
Is the SOT23 pinout standardized across Diodes' Zener families?
Yes-MMBZ52xxB devices follow JEDEC-standard SOT23 pinout: Pin 1 = Anode, Pin 2 = Cathode, Pin 3 = NC (non-connected flag). This matches BZX84, BZT52, and other Diodes SOT23 Zeners, enabling direct layout reuse and footprint compatibility across voltage grades.
How does thermal derating affect usable power at 85°C ambient?
At +85°C ambient, the MMBZ5251B-7's usable power drops to 245 mW, calculated as 350 mW × (1 − (85 − 25)/150), per Figure 1 derating curve. This assumes FR-4 mounting with recommended pad layout; inadequate copper area further reduces safe operating power.
